The Internet is home to a number of scams that are designed to rob people of their hard earned money. Millions of folks each year look to online websites that promise easy methods of making money. Although many of these are in fact nothing more than carefully veiled ways of taking money from unsuspecting people, many of the paid online surveys are legitimate. The key to knowing whether you are signing up for a scam or something genuine is in the fine details.

Any website that promises you the chance to make a ton of money with a small investment and little work, needs to be carefully scrutinized. Some of the paid online surveys actually do request money before you take the survey. These are the ones that you want to steer clear of. If you are going to join sites that offer paid online surveys, join the ones that ask for nothing more than your name, email address and demographic information.

Many companies actually use the Internet as a way to get a better sense of who may be interested in their product or service. They will hire one of the sites that handle paid online surveys to develop a survey for them. Then this survey will be administered to individuals who fit the company’s profile of a potential customer for their product or service. As an incentive to take the surveys, some form of reward is offered. Some of the paid online surveys offer money or gift certificates.

Finding these legitimate opportunities is fairly easy. Doing a quick online search will typically produce some good results. Again, if you are asked to supply any type of payment, move along to another site that offers paid online surveys.

Getting very rich isn’t likely with this type of endeavor. At best you can expect to make some pocket change or get a few gift certificates to well-known sites. Your best method of approach is to join a few of the legitimate sites that offer paid online surveys and then take the surveys that are offered to you. If you are looking for cheap Internet, there are many different things you can do. This will mean that you will have to put up with dial up service, and once you have had something faster, you are going to have a hard time dealing with it. If you work online, or do anything related to making money, you aren’t going to like having something that is so slow. I understand that many want to save money because they aren’t online enough to warrant a huge price tag, and that is when the inexpensive providers come into play.

Most dial up is going to be pretty inexpensive. I know that companies like NetZero used to have free service, but they no long offer their service for free. They have cheap Internet, but how well it works depends on where you live. I have a friend who has this, and she is routinely bumped off line for no reason. She is in the process of getting divorced, and she swears when she has her next place, she is going to pay more to get something more reliable. The cheap Internet connection is just not enough for her.

You can also get cheap Internet that is a little more reliable, but it is not going to be as cheap is dial up. You can get DSL service from many phone companies. This service is always on, much like cable Internet, but it’s not as inexpensive as dial up. However, when you compare it to the price of cable, you are going to think it is rather cheap Internet service. I had DSL at one time, and it wasn’t that bad, but it still cannot compare to my cable service.
